Common Parking Lot Gravel Repair Jobs
Gravel pothole repair - filling in and leveling sunken or damaged areas for a smooth surface.
Edge stabilization - reinforcing gravel borders to prevent erosion and maintain shape.
Surface leveling - restoring an even gravel surface to improve safety and appearance.
Drainage correction - addressing water pooling issues caused by uneven or damaged gravel.
Crack and hole patching - filling in small cracks and holes to prevent further deterioration.
Complete gravel resurfacing - replacing or adding gravel to renew the lot’s overall condition.
Parking Lot Gravel Repair Questions
What causes gravel parking lot damage? Heavy vehicles, weather conditions, and regular use can lead to erosion, ruts, and surface unevenness.
How can gravel repair improve a parking lot? Repairs help restore surface stability, prevent further damage, and maintain a neat appearance.
Is gravel repair suitable for all parking lot sizes? Yes, gravel repair services can accommodate both small and large parking areas effectively.
What types of repairs are common for gravel parking lots? Filling ruts, adding new gravel, and leveling the surface are typical repair services.
